今天在写vue路由切换动画时 动画执行总会先闪一下,代码如下:

后来多方查找原因,才发现是 transition标签少加了一个属性 mode="out-in" 加上后完美解决!!!

上边的代码设置了改变透明度的动画过渡效果,但是默认的mode模式in-out模式,这并不是我想要的。mode模式。

过渡模式mode:

  • in-out:新元素先进入过渡,完成之后当前元素过渡离开。
  • out-in:当前元素先进行过渡离开,离开完成后新元素过渡进入。
Logo

前往低代码交流专区

更多推荐